Paras Petrofils Limited Stock Analysis
Paras Petrofils Limited (PARASPETRO) is a India-based company listed on NSE. This AI-powered analysis provides investment insights based on quarterly earnings reports and financial performance metrics.
Overall verdict for a 6-12 month view is cautious-to-negative because reported profitability is improving but earnings quality is weak. Q3 FY26 total income rose to Rs 47.37 lakh (vs Rs 28.07 lakh QoQ and Rs 35.99 lakh YoY), and profit after tax also increased to Rs 46.07 lakh (vs Rs 26.84 lakh QoQ and Rs 34.70 lakh YoY), with 9M PAT at Rs 93.14 lakh vs Rs 87.68 lakh last year. However, revenue from operations is shown as nil ('-'), meaning earnings are effectively driven by other income rather than core business turnover. Reported cost and finance burden are very low (Q3 total expenses Rs 1.30 lakh; finance cost Rs 0.00), but the filing provides no cash flow/debt/liquidity detail to validate sustainability.

Forward Outlook
The quarter disclosure does not announce any new project, acquisition, partnership, capacity expansion, or strategic initiative. No forward guidance, capex commitment, regulatory milestone, or pipeline catalyst is mentioned for the next 2-4 quarters. Near-term momentum in reported earnings looks positive on a QoQ/YoY basis, but it is driven by other income rather than revenue from operations. For the next 6-12 months, the key monitor is whether core operating revenue restarts and whether profitability remains stable without reliance on non-operating income.

Paras Petrofils Limited shows significant operational distress with zero revenue from operations for Q3 FY2025-26, indicating a complete halt in core business activities. The company generated only Rs. 47.37 lacs in total income (entirely from 'Other Income'), down from Rs. 35.99 lacs in Q3 FY2024-25, suggesting reliance on non-operating sources like interest or asset sales. Despite minimal expenses of just Rs. 1.30 lacs, the lack of manufacturing or trading activity is alarming for a company in the petrochemicals sector. The nine-month performance shows total income of Rs. 104.29 lacs with profits of Rs. 93.14 lacs, but this is entirely non-operational, raising serious concerns about business viability and future revenue generation capacity.
Forward Outlook
The report provides zero information on strategic initiatives, new projects, expansion plans, or business revival efforts, which is deeply concerning for a listed manufacturing company. There are no announced catalysts such as product launches, capacity additions, partnerships, or regulatory approvals that could drive future revenue. The complete absence of operational activity for at least three consecutive quarters, combined with reliance solely on treasury income, suggests the company may be in dormant mode or undergoing undisclosed restructuring. Without any stated plans to restart manufacturing operations or enter new business verticals, the near-term outlook remains highly uncertain with no visible path to sustainable revenue generation. Investors should watch for management commentary on business revival strategy in upcoming quarters.
